Technical Context
The R5F56517FGLJ#20 implements the RXv2 CPU core with Harvard architecture, 5-stage pipeline, and variable-length instructions enabling ultra-compact code density. It integrates a dedicated 120-MHz system clock (ICLK) and independent peripheral clocks (PCLKA up to 120 MHz for ETHERC/DRW2D/GLCDC; PCLKB up to 60 MHz for timers/A/D).
Its memory subsystem includes dual-bank flash supporting background programming and bank-swapping at reset, 32 KB data flash rated for 100,000 erase/write cycles, and 8 KB standby RAM backed by VBATT. Safety-critical functions are enabled via MPU (8 regions), Trusted Memory (TM) for code protection, and CRCA supporting configurable 8-/32-bit CRC polynomials.

What display and graphics capabilities does the R5F56517FGLJ#20 provide?
The R5F56517FGLJ#20 includes a Graphic-LCD Controller (GLCDC) supporting 24-bit RGB parallel output up to WXGA resolution and a 2D Drawing Engine (DRW2D) capable of vector drawing (lines, triangles, circles), bit-blitting with rotation/stretching, and 3-layer plane compositing. These peripherals offload GUI rendering from the CPU, reduce external memory bandwidth, and enable responsive touch-based HMIs in resource-constrained industrial panels.
How many CAN interfaces does the R5F56517FGLJ#20 include, and what is their compliance level?
The R5F56517FGLJ#20 integrates two fully independent CAN 2.0B modules compliant with ISO 11898-1, each supporting standard and extended frames with 32 configurable mailboxes. Each channel provides dedicated TX/RX pins, error counters, and loopback/self-test modes. The CAN modules operate synchronously with PCLKB (up to 60 MHz) and support bit rates up to 1 Mbps, making them suitable for deterministic industrial networking and automotive subsystem communication.
